Mustafa Ali Hopes The Look Of TNA Is Different On AMC

Mustafa Ali wants TNA to change up their look on AMC.

As of publish time, TNA is just one week away from debuting on the AMC network. This change will be huge for the promotion, which hasn’t been on a major network in over a decade.

Speaking with Denise Salcedo for a new interview, Ali talked about some of the changes that he’d like to see as TNA transitions to a new network.

“I’m an old school kid, one of the biggest things I loved about major events were the unique sets. I still remember like if they’re overseas in Europe, there’s like a phone booth, the British and that whole vibe. Themed sets, those cost so much money, I get it. I don’t know how much AMC is shelling out [laughs].”

Ali continued on and said that he likes when shows aren’t predictable.

“I think it’s cool when you tune in and it’s not predictable. I don’t mind advertised matches for sure, I like stories like that but when you come in and the set is different or the mood is different or the ropes are different, it’s kind of cool. It’s gotta be special, it’s gotta mean something for sure, but I think that would be a really really cool aspect.”

To finish the topic, Ali said that he thinks TNA will hit a home run with the changes.

“I’m just a big production nerd, so I’m interested, is AMC loaning out some production equipment? What’s going on, are we going to have different cams? All in all, I hope the look is different but without a doubt, I think TNA is gonna hit a home run with this.”
